Generator Installation in Malone – frequently asked questions

What size generator does a Malone home need?

Most homes are well served by a 14 to 26 kW standby unit, but the right size depends on your furnace or heat pump, well pump, and appliances. We run a load calculation before recommending a size.

How does an automatic transfer switch work?

When utility power fails, the transfer switch senses the outage, starts the generator and moves your home onto generator power in seconds. When the grid returns, it switches back and shuts the generator down.

Can you install a plug for my portable generator?

Yes. A manual transfer switch or interlock kit with an exterior inlet lets you power essential circuits safely without running extension cords through windows.

How long does installation take?

Most standby installs in Malone are completed in one to two days once the pad, gas line and permit are in place.
